New South Wales Premier Dominic Perrottet calls for cooperation between state and federal governments to address Australia’s public health crisis collectively.
New South Wales Premier Dominic Perrottet calls for cooperation between state and federal governments to address Australia’s public health crisis collectively. Mr Perrottet has announced he will support the government’s Medicare reforms to secure funding for primary and allied healthcare services.
